Spoke to two CPAs for my specific issue.
Basically they're not interested/experienced/don't want to go for this. It's still the same issue, the work is done outside Ireland, so, it's a no-no for them, profits should be taxed in the country where the work is done.

It's still the same s**t for me: in Ireland, you have to prove that the work is done there. And you can't use any offshore corporation as nominees (because according to Irish law, at least one director has to be based in the EEA).

So for freelancers, or people who plan to don't have any work done in Ireland... Incorporating their is not a good solution.
